Ansible best practices: the essentials

When I talk about how to develop automation solutions with Ansible, I begin by highlighting the philosophy behind its design. All Ansible best practices relate back to this thinking in one way or another. Related Articles:

Top 10 Best Practices for Jenkins Pipeline Plugin

The Jenkins Pipeline plugin is a game changer for Jenkins users. Based on a Domain Specific Language (DSL) in Groovy, the Pipeline plugin makes pipelines scriptable and it is an incredibly powerful way to develop complex, multi-step DevOps pipelines. This document captures some definite Do ...

How to choose the right DevOps tools

Let’s be straight: no tool in the world will magically make you DevOps (or agile, or lean). DevOps champions collaboration and communication between development and operations teams, so it’s more of a cultural shift than a magic recipe. Related Articles:

Best DevOps practices for 2017

As DevOps practice moves into 2017 it important to emphasise the collaboration and communication of both software developers and IT professionals Because the idea of DevOps is still so new, experts are continually having to hone what they view as a best practice. At the start of the ...

What Is DevOps?

DevOps is a term for a group of concepts that, while not all new, have catalyzed into a movement and are rapidly spreading throughout the technical community.  Like any new and popular term, people have somewhat confused and sometimes contradictory impressions of what it is.  Here’s my ...

DevOps – A Solution To Quick Releases

Quickly releasing a new product or new features to the market is a challenging task for the organizations worldwide. The toughest job is to bring together all the distinct groups such as Development, Quality Assurance and IT Operations to get the work done in a quickest way to release the ...

What is a DevOps ‘Best Practice’?

In IT, we love our frameworks. Whether agile, ITIL, lean, cobit, six sigma or others, our thirst for “best practice” guidance seems to be unquenchable. The concept of a “best practice” is an enigma. Who decides if a practice is actually the best? And best for whom? While an “a ...

Six Core Capabilities of a DevOps Practice

DevOps is a term that reflects what happens when seeming disparate concepts are turned into a portmanteau. Combining developers and operations into one concept creates a new dynamic that changes the way people think about IT and the role of the developer in the organization. To think ab ...